Ex-Liverpool striker John Aldridge believes that Liverpool will definitely sign caretaker manager Kenny Dalglish before the summer break comes around.

With transfer rumours surrounding Liverpool for left-backs, midfielders, defenders and even strikers to compliment Andy Carroll and Luis Suarez, Aldridge insists that Liverpool know they’re onto a good thing with Dalglish.  

“There’s a real optimism around the club at the moment and it’s enjoyable being a Liverpudlian again,” Aldridge wrote in his column for the Liverpool Echo.



“If Liverpool really are going to challenge in the Premier League next season then we need to make three or four top signings this summer.

“Kenny Dalglish will know there’s a lot of work to be done.

“[But] one person definitely signing will be Kenny himself. With the way he’s turned things around, Kenny really is untouchable.

“It’s just about sorting out the right deal for him and the right deal for the club.”

Dalglish said today that there was no news on signing a permanent contract with Liverpool, but the legend proclaimed his happiness to be working for his favoured club once more.

“When we have some news, I will tell you,” Dalglish told reporters in regards to news on a managerial contract.

"There is nothing to be announced. For me, it is an honour to be here and an honour to have been asked.”
